Download Vedu for PC | Install & Use on Windows & Mac (Complete Guide)

I still remember the first time I tried watching a 2-hour Hindi movie on my phone neck pain, battery dying halfway through, and my roommate calling right at the climax. That’s when I decided to move the whole experience to my laptop with vedu app for pc.

I found Vedu for PC, figured out the setup, and honestly? It changed the way I consume content at home. Big screen, keyboard shortcuts, no interruptions this is what streaming should feel like.

In this guide, I’m going to walk you through everything I personally tested: how to do a complete vedu app download for pc, which emulator actually works best, how to fix common issues, and whether it’s safe. No fluff just real, step-by-step information.

Download Now

Security Verified

Security

Lookout

McAfee

What is Vedu for PC?

Vedu for PC – Free HD Streaming App Download Guide for Windows 2026
Get Vedu for PC and enjoy free HD movies, shows & live TV on your Windows laptop no subscription, no ads.

Now, Vedu was originally built for Android phones. But thousands of users including me wanted to enjoy the same content on a larger screen. That’s exactly what Vedu for PC is about. Since there’s no native Windows or Mac version, you run it through an Android emulator and the vedu apk download for pc is what makes this possible.

Vedu App Info (Quick Overview)

DetailInfo
App NameVedu
App TypeFree Streaming / Entertainment
Supported on PC viaAndroid Emulator (BlueStacks, Nox, GameLoop)
ContentMovies, Web Series, Korean Dramas, Tamil, Punjabi
Streaming QualityHD, Full HD, 4K
Account RequiredNo
Cost100% Free
Windows SupportWindows 7, 8, 10, 11
Mac SupportYes (via emulator)

People search for “vedu app for pc” because they want the same rich content experience on a bigger screen without switching to a paid service. Vedu gives them exactly that for free.

Why Use Vedu App on PC Instead of Mobile?

Bigger Screen, Better Immersion: A 15-inch laptop or 24-inch monitor makes every movie feel closer to a theater. You notice details, expressions, and background scenes you’d completely miss on mobile.

Stable Streaming Without Interruptions: On PC, you don’t get phone calls, WhatsApp notifications, or low battery warnings mid-movie. The experience stays uninterrupted from start to finish.

Multitasking Made Easy: This is a big one for me with vedu app download for pc. I often browse notes, check something quickly, or work in another window while a show runs in the background. You simply can’t do that comfortably on a phone.

Keyboard & Mouse Control: Volume adjustments, skipping forward, pausing all done instantly with keyboard shortcuts on vedu app for pc. No more tapping around a tiny screen.

Key Features of Vedu App for PC

Here are all the features that make the vedu app for pc experience genuinely worth setting up:

Vedu apk download for pc streams content in HD and 4K quality. On PC, with a stable internet connection, I never experienced buffering. The app vedu for pc also auto-adjusts quality based on your speed, so even on average connections you get a smooth experience.

Huge Content Library

From Bollywood blockbusters to regional cinema, Korean dramas, anime, and the latest web series Vedu’s library is genuinely massive. Content is organized by genre, language, and release date, which makes browsing easy.

Offline Download Option

This is one of the features I use most. You can download any movie or episode directly and watch it later without internet. Perfect for travel, load-shedding, or saving data.

User-Friendly Interface

Even if you’ve never used an emulator before, once Vedu opens, the interface is clean and simple. Search bar at the top, categories on the side, trending content on the homepage everything is exactly where you’d expect it.

Multi-language Subtitles

Watching a Korean drama or a Tamil movie on vedu app download for pc? Vedu supports subtitles in Hindi, English, Tamil, and several other languages. You can customize font size, color, and timing delay right inside the app.

Playlist & Resume Watching

Start a web series today, close it, come back tomorrow Vedu remembers exactly where you stopped. You can also create playlists and organize your watchlist by categories you define yourself another great reason to use vedu for pc.

Cross-Platform Sync

If you start watching something on your phone and want to continue on PC (or the other way around), Vedu syncs your progress across devices. No need to scroll through episodes trying to remember where you left off.

Wide Format Support

Unlike some streaming apps that are picky about formats, Vedu app for pc supports MP4, MKV, AVI, 3GP, and more. This matters when you’re loading local files or downloading content in different formats.

Is Vedu Available Officially for PC?

Let me be straightforward here: Vedu does not have an official Windows or Mac application. There is no version you’ll find on the Microsoft Store or any official desktop website.

What you’re doing when you “install Vedu for PC” is using an Android emulator a software that recreates an Android environment on your computer and then completing the vedu apk download for pc inside it. The APK is the Android app package file, the same one that installs apps on your phone.

This is a completely common and widely-used method. Millions of users around the world run Android apps on PC this way. As long as you vedu app download for pc from a trusted source and use a well-known emulator, you’re good.

Why Emulator is Required for Vedu PC?

Think of an emulator like a virtual Android phone living inside your computer. Your PC runs Windows or Mac it doesn’t natively understand Android apps. An emulator bridges that gap.

When you install BlueStacks, Nox Player, or GameLoop, your computer gains the ability to run Android apps exactly the way a phone would. Inside that virtual Android environment, you install Vedu just like you would on your phone and it works perfectly.

You don’t need to be technical to do this. If you can install any regular software on your PC, you can set up an emulator and run vedu old version for pc on it.

How to Download Vedu for PC? (Step-by-Step Guide)

Method 1 – Using BlueStacks Emulator (Recommended)

BlueStacks is the most popular Android emulator out there for running vedu app for pc, and for good reason it’s stable, fast, and beginner-friendly. Here’s exactly what I did:

  • Go to bluestacks.com and download the latest version (BlueStacks 5 or above).
  • Run the installer and follow the on-screen steps it takes about 5-10 minutes.
  • Once BlueStacks is open, complete your vedu apk download for pc get the Vedu APK file from a trusted download source.
  • In BlueStacks, click the APK icon on the sidebar (or simply drag and drop the APK file into the BlueStacks window).
  • BlueStacks will automatically install Vedu wait 30-60 seconds
  • Find the Vedu icon on the BlueStacks home screen, click it, and you’re in.


That’s it. I had Vedu running on my laptop in under 15 minutes the first time.

Vedu APK Download for PC - Step by Step Installation Guide Windows
Follow this simple step-by-step guide to complete your Vedu APK download for PC in just minutes.
Vedu PC Features - 4K HD Streaming Zero Ads No Subscription
Discover why Vedu PC is the best free streaming choice 4K HD, zero ads, no subscription, 50,000+ movies.

Method 2 – Using Nox Player

Nox Player is a great option if your vedu for pc setup is on an older machine or has less RAM. It’s lighter than BlueStacks and runs well on mid-range machines.The vedu app download for pc process here is just as simple:

  • Go to bignox.com and download Nox Player
  • Install it on your PC (the installation is straightforward)
  • Download the Vedu APK file on your PC
  • Open Nox Player, click the APK install option in the toolbar, and select your downloaded file
  • Once installed, launch Vedu from the Nox home screen and start streaming

Method 3 – Using GameLoop Emulator

GameLoop, originally built for gaming, also works well for streaming apps like Vedu. It’s developed by Tencent, which means it’s reputable and regularly updated. Your vedu apk download for pc works perfectly with this emulator too.

  • Download GameLoop from the official gameloop.com website
  • Install and open the emulator
  • Use the built-in APK installer or drag-drop the Vedu APK into the window
  • Install the app and launch it from the home screen
Vedu App for PC Setup Using BlueStacks Emulator on Windows
Set up Vedu app for PC using BlueStacks emulator and enjoy buffer-free HD streaming on your Windows laptop.
Vedu App Download for PC 100% Safe Secure No Malware Guide
Download Vedu app for PC safely verified source, zero malware, zero virus, trusted by thousands of users.

Method 4 – Install Vedu Without Emulator

If you prefer not to install an emulator, there’s a browser-based option using appetize.io an online Android emulator that runs in your browser.

  • Visit appetize.io in your browser
  • Download the Vedu APK to your PC
  • Upload the APK file to Appetize.io
  • The app will load inside your browser window no installation needed

Note: This method is slower than using a dedicated emulator, but it works without any software installation.

How to Use Vedu App on PC? (Beginner Guide)

Once your vedu app download for pc is complete and the app is open inside your emulator, using it is very straightforward:

Use Keyboard Shortcuts: In most emulators, Space = Play/Pause, arrow keys = skip, scroll = volume

Search Content: Use the search bar to type any movie, series, or actor name

Browse by Category: Navigate by genre, language, or trending content

Start Streaming: Click on any title and press play. Choose your preferred quality

Download for Offline: Look for the download icon on any content page and save it locally

Adjust Subtitles: Go to settings within the video player to enable and customize subtitles

System Requirements for Vedu PC Setup

Minimum Requirements

ComponentMinimum
OSWindows 7 / 8 / 10 / 11
ProcessorIntel Core i3 or AMD equivalent
RAM4 GB
Storage5 GB free space
InternetBroadband (5 Mbps+)
GraphicsIntegrated graphics (basic)

Recommended Requirements

ComponentRecommended
OSWindows 10 / 11 (64-bit)
ProcessorIntel Core i5 (8th Gen) or above
RAM8 GB or more
Storage10 GB+ free space
Internet10 Mbps+ for HD/4K
GraphicsDedicated GPU (better emulator performance)

Best Emulator Comparison for Vedu PC

BlueStacks vs Nox Player vs GameLoop

FeatureBlueStacksNox PlayerGameLoop
SpeedFastModerateFast
RAM UsageHigh (4GB+)Low-MediumMedium
Best ForHigh-end PCsOlder/Mid PCsGaming PCs
UIClean & ModernSimpleBasic
StabilityExcellentGoodGood
Ease of SetupVery EasyEasyEasy
Root AccessLimitedBuilt-inLimited
Recommendation⭐⭐⭐⭐⭐⭐⭐⭐⭐⭐⭐⭐

My pick: BlueStacks if your PC has 8GB RAM. Nox Player if your machine is older or slower.

Tips for Better Performance on PC

After using Vedu on PC for a while, here are the settings and tweaks that actually made a difference for me:

  • Allocate more RAM to your emulator: In BlueStacks or Nox settings, increase RAM to 4GB if your PC allows
  • Set CPU cores to 2 or more: Both emulators let you assign virtual CPU cores; 2 cores is the sweet spot
  • Close background apps: Browser tabs, music apps, and other software eat RAM. Close them before streaming
  • Update your graphics drivers: Old GPU drivers cause lag in emulators. A quick update from Device Manager can fix this
  • Use Ethernet instead of WiFi: Wired internet is faster and more stable than wireless, especially for 4K content
  • Enable virtualization in BIOS: If your emulator feels sluggish, check if Intel VT-x or AMD-V is enabled in BIOS. This dramatically boosts emulator performance

Is Vedu for PC Safe to Use?

This is a fair question, and I want to answer it honestly.

Vedu APK itself is not available on the Google Play Store so the vedu apk download for pc comes from third-party websites. The vedu app download for pc, when downloaded from a reliable source, is safe to use and doesn’t contain malware.

Here’s how to stay safe:

Only download APK from known, established sources avoid random links
Use an antivirus scan on the APK before installing
Don’t grant unnecessary permissions Vedu doesn’t need access to your contacts or messages
Use trusted emulators like BlueStacks, Nox, or GameLoop all of these are verified, widely-used software

The emulators themselves (BlueStacks, Nox, GameLoop) are 100% legitimate software used by millions globally.

Common Issues & Fixes (Troubleshooting)

Most Vedu PC users run into one of these five issues during setup or streaming. Here’s exactly how to fix each one:

App Not Installing: Make sure you’re dragging the APK directly into the emulator window. Also verify that the APK file wasn’t corrupted during download (redownload if needed).

Emulator Crashing: This usually means RAM shortage. Close other apps, or allocate more RAM in emulator settings. Also try updating the emulator to the latest version.

Streaming Buffering or Freezing: Check your internet speed. For HD streaming, you need at least 5 Mbps. Also try lowering video quality inside Vedu settings.

Black Screen After Opening: This is a common emulator graphics issue. Go to your emulator settings → Graphics → and switch between DirectX and OpenGL modes. One of them usually fixes it.

Subtitles Not Showing: Inside the vedu apk download for pc video player, tap the subtitle icon and enable it manually. Then select your preferred language from the list.

Pros and Cons of Using Vedu on PC

Pros

  •  Completely free no subscription, no hidden fees.
  • Simple vedu app download for pc process via emulator.
  • Huge content library covering multiple languages and genres.
  • Runs smoothly on PC via emulator.
  • HD and 4K streaming quality.
  • Offline download feature saves content for later.

Cons

  • No official Windows or Mac app emulator required.
  • Emulator setup takes a few extra minutes for first-timers.
  • Heavy emulators like BlueStacks use significant RAM.
  • APK must be downloaded from third-party (not Play Store).
  • Content availability may vary by region.

Vedu App Alternatives for PC

If for some reason Vedu doesn’t work on your PC setup, here are a few alternatives to the vedu app for pc worth trying:

MX Player: Great video player with subtitle support, available as APK
Cinema HD: Similar streaming app with a large movie library
BeeTV: Popular free streaming app, runs well on BlueStacks
TeaTV: Clean interface with HD content, also APK-based

All of these can be installed the same way as Vedu via emulator. However, in my experience, Vedu’s content library (especially Indian and Korean content) is more organized than most of these alternatives.

FAQs – Vedu for PC

Yes! partially using appetize.io in your browser. But for the best experience, using an emulator like BlueStacks is strongly recommended.

Yes! Vedu is 100% free. There are no subscriptions, paywalls, or in-app purchases required to access the full content library.

To do a vedu app download for pc, first download an Android emulator (BlueStacks recommended), then get the Vedu APK file, import it into the emulator, and install it. Full steps are covered in this guide above.

Yes! Vedu works on Windows 7, 8, 10, and 11 as long as your emulator supports the OS version (BlueStacks 5 supports Windows 11)

Yes! if downloaded from a trusted source. Always scan the APK with antivirus software before installing, and use reputable emulators.

No! You can start streaming immediately after installation without creating any account.

BlueStacks is the best for high-end PCs. For older or lower-spec machines, Nox Player is the better choice.

Final Verdict

After spending time with Vedu on PC testing different emulators, troubleshooting issues, and exploring the content library my honest verdict is this: if you watch a lot of streaming content at home, moving to PC is 100% worth it.

The setup takes maybe 15-20 minutes the first time the vedu apk download for pc itself takes under 2 minutes but once it’s done, you get a theater-like experience that your phone simply can’t match. BlueStacks + vedu for pc is my personal go-to combination, and it has worked flawlessly on my Windows 10 laptop with 8GB RAM.

If you’re new to this, start with Method 1 (BlueStacks) from this guide. If your PC is older, go with Nox Player. Either way, you’ll have vedu apk download for pc running within the hour and then you’ll wonder why you ever watched movies on that tiny phone screen.

If you’r looking to download the vedu for ios then your at right website!